Jacqueline Schoenly Eadie, 98, passed away peacefully on Sunday, September 15, 2024, in York, ME. Jacqueline was born to Roberta Fae Johnson and Jackson Heiss Schoenly, Jr., in Philadelphia, PA. She is predeceased by her brother, David E. Schoenly.
When “Jackie” graduated from Morristown High School, Morristown, NJ, in 1943, she was voted “Most Likely to Succeed” and “Did the Most for MHS”. Her post-secondary education was completed in 1944 when she graduated from the secretarial program at the Kathryn Gibbs School in New York City.
On August 6, 1944, she married her high school sweetheart and the love of her life, Stuart Eadie. He passed away in 2012, just prior to their 68th wedding anniversary. Together, they had three children: Karen Eadie Altman (husband, Ross) of Newtown, PA; Pamela Stuart Maynard (husband, Steve) of York, ME; Douglas Alan Eadie (wife, Patricia) of North Sutton, NH. They had nine grandchildren: Alison and Gregory Altman; Alexander, Patrick, Geoffrey, Jacqueline (Sargent) and Daniel Maynard; Erin (Angeli) and Kevin Eadie and eleven great grandchildren. She will also be deeply missed by her sister-in-law (and friend of 83 years), Jeanne Carmichael, and many nieces and nephews.
Jackie’s priority was always loving and caring for her family. But she also found time to use her energy, intelligence, creativity, and organizational skills working as a secretary. In her free time, she volunteered as a Girl Scout Leader. She was the Superintendent of Sunday School at the Wesley Methodist Church, South Plainfield, NJ. She was an active member for 25+ years of the Women’s Clubs of Oakland, NJ, and Lacey Township, NJ. This latter effort resulted in her induction into the National Association of Parliamentarians and election to the office of President of the Women’s Club of Lacey Township from 1990-1992.
In retirement, Jackie and Stu devoted themselves to family and friends, enjoying horse back riding, square dancing, Bridge and family games of croquet. They also had wonderful adventures together during their frequent domestic and international travels to places as diverse as Colorado, Alaska, Scotland, France, England, Russia, and Hawaii.
Jackie was a devoted daughter, wife, mother, grandmother and friend. She was a loving, hard-working soul who touched the lives of many people. She will be missed deeply by her family and friends. She was and always will be greatly loved.
